Safeguard Your Digital Life with a Password Manager

In today's digitally driven world, our personal information are constantly at risk. From online banking, to digital marketplaces, we depend on passwords to secure our identities. However, remembering a unique and complex password for every platform is a major hurdle. This is where a trustworthy password manager comes in. A password manager is a application that stores your passwords in an protected vault, enabling you to unlock them with a single master password.

By utilizing a password manager, you can significantly enhance your online security.

  • Minimize the risk of forgetting passwords.
  • Produce strong and unique passwords for every account.
  • Store sensitive information like credit card details protected.
  • Optimize your login process with autofill features.

Investing in a password manager is an essential step in safeguarding your digital life.

Harnessing Beyond Remembering: The Power of Password Manager Automation

In today's digital landscape, a vast online accounts demand robust security measures. While remembering complex passwords remains a common practice, it can be laborious. This is where the power of password manager automation comes into play. Password managers go beyond simply storing your credentials; they provide an array of features that enhance your online experience and bolster your security posture.

One key benefit of automated password management is reducing the risk of using weak or duplicate passwords. Password managers generate strong, unique passwords for each of your accounts, ensuring that your sensitive information is protected from unauthorized access. Furthermore, they offer features like multi-factor authentication and encryption, providing an extra layer of security against potential threats.

Moreover, password managers can autofill your login credentials seamlessly across different websites and applications. This eliminates the need to manually type in your passwords, saving you time and effort while reducing the chance of human error. By automating these tasks, password managers empower users to focus on more important aspects of their digital lives.
